DRESDEN PORCELAIN CENTERPIECE, EARLY 20TH C., H 13 1/2", W 10 1/2":Early 20th century. Of elliptical form, the bowl with a central polychrome floral spray and painted gilt accents throughout, with applied flowers and foliage to exterior, supported by four polychrome putti wearing loin cloths. Having a blue underglaze Dresden mark for Carl Thieme 1901 to the underside.

 

Condition

Please note, the two longest edges of the centerpiece show signs of restoration. Otherwise having marks and surface scratches consummate with age and use. One of the restored edges has broken off, but we have the piece. RB 3-29-17
